Crews are actively responding to power outages resulting from continued heavy rains combined with breezy conditions and wind gusts up to 40 mph.

With flood warnings in many parts of our service area, there’s the potential for road closures and other access issues that will delay our ability to restore power. Flooding and landslides may also impact our natural gas infrastructure.

We understand how difficult it is to be without power. Crews will remain in the field to assess damage and restore power as long as it is safe. If your power goes out, we’ll work around the clock to restore it as quickly and safely as possible.

Safety first. Never touch or go within 35 feet of downed power lines because they might be energized. Call PSE at 1-888-225-5773 or 911 to report problems.
